Technical Trend Overview and Price Movement

Jubilant Pharmova, a small-cap player in the Pharmaceuticals & Biotechnology sector, closed at ₹1,020.10 on 17 Jul 2026, down marginally by 0.71% from the previous close of ₹1,027.40. The stock traded within a range of ₹1,013.00 to ₹1,039.00 during the day, maintaining a position comfortably above its 52-week low of ₹783.75 but still below the 52-week high of ₹1,250.00. This price action reflects a consolidation phase with mild bullish undertones as the stock attempts to regain upward momentum.

The technical trend has shifted from sideways to mildly bullish, signalling a potential change in investor sentiment. This is corroborated by the weekly and monthly Bollinger Bands, both indicating bullish conditions, suggesting that price volatility is expanding upwards and the stock may be poised for further gains.

MACD and Momentum Indicators

The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ator presents a nuanced picture. On the weekly chart, MACD is bullish, indicating positive momentum and a potential uptrend in the near term. However, the monthly MACD remains mildly bearish, reflecting some longer-term caution. This divergence suggests that while short-term momentum is improving, longer-term investors should remain vigilant for any reversal signals.

Complementing MACD, the Know Sure Thing (KST) indicator is bullish on the weekly timeframe but mildly bearish on the monthly scale. This aligns with the MACD’s mixed signals and reinforces the notion of a short-term upswing within a longer-term consolidation or mild downtrend.

RSI and Moving Averages: Mixed Signals

The Relative Strength Index (RSI) on the weekly chart is bearish, indicating that the stock may be experiencing some selling pressure or weakening momentum in the short term. Conversely, the monthly RSI shows no clear signal, suggesting a neutral stance over the longer horizon. This divergence between weekly and monthly RSI readings highlights the importance of monitoring momentum closely for any shifts that could influence trading decisions.

Daily moving averages are mildly bearish, indicating that the stock price is currently below key short-term averages. This could act as resistance in the near term, potentially limiting upside until the stock can decisively break above these averages. Investors should watch for a crossover or sustained move above these levels as a confirmation of renewed strength.

Volume and Dow Theory Confirmation

On-Balance Volume (OBV) readings are mildly bullish on both weekly and monthly charts, suggesting that volume trends are supporting the recent price gains. This volume confirmation is a positive sign, as it indicates that buying interest is gradually increasing, which could sustain the mild bullish momentum.

Dow Theory assessments also align with this cautiously optimistic outlook, with both weekly and monthly trends rated as mildly bullish. This consensus across multiple technical frameworks lends credibility to the emerging uptrend, albeit with some reservations given the mixed signals from other indicators.

Comparative Returns and Market Context

Jubilant Pharmova’s recent returns have outpaced the broader Sensex benchmark over several periods, underscoring its relative strength despite sector headwinds. Over the past week, the stock surged 5.35%, significantly outperforming the Sensex’s 0.58% gain. Similarly, the one-month return stands at 3.92% versus the Sensex’s 0.49%.

Year-to-date, the stock has declined by 5.08%, but this is notably better than the Sensex’s 9.43% fall, indicating resilience amid broader market weakness. Over longer horizons, Jubilant Pharmova has delivered robust gains, with a three-year return of 161.87% compared to the Sensex’s 16.84%, and a ten-year return of 238.01% versus 177.29% for the benchmark. These figures highlight the company’s strong growth trajectory and ability to generate shareholder value over time.
